When an air capacitor with a capacitance of 350 nF (1 nF = 10-9F) is connected to a power supply, the energy stored in the capacitor is 2.00×10-5J . While the capacitor is kept connected to the power supply, a slab of dielectric is inserted that completely fills the space between the plates. This increases the stored energy by 2.62×10-5J .
A) What is the potential difference between the capacitor plates?
B) What is the dielectric constant of the slab?
